Question : Hi doctors. Since 2 yrs i am having this strange condition that while i am asleep excessive saliva forms into my mouth and my mouth gets full of saliva. I tend to wake up during night and spit it off frequently (at least twice a night). It becomes worse when i am deep sleep and without realizing sometimes i sallow it and that gives me a choking experience. This excessive saliva smells and tastes bad.

Initially it started when i sleep during night, however, now even if i take one hour nap during day time i find excessive saliva in my mouth.

Additional info - i am 28 yrs old non-alcoholic, non-smoker, and no gutkha consumer.

My ask is why does this happen and do i need medical examination or medication for my condition?

What you described is a non specific symptoms and I will not be able to isolate the cause on this forum. You should visit a doctor, a neurologist who can examine and evaluate for possible neuroweakness.

Besides neurological condition, open mouth sleeping, sinus issues as well as tonsil inflammation can cause excessive salivation. I hope you are not on regular medicines especially depressants.

Precise treatment will be based on the cause of this problem. I will urge you visit a doctor and discuss about it. If no specific cause is found, some sleep changes should help you.

Neither i sleep with an open mouth nor I have sinus or tonsils issue. I am not on medication and physically fit.

You mentioned that i should visit a neurologist however, i doubt whether consulting an ENT specialist or a dentistwould help? Also can you suggest me sleep changes which i can start following. Thanks again!

As I mentioned in my previous reply, the cause are varied related to neurology as well ear / nose / throat. But I would suggest neurologist visit first to look for weakness. ENT visit can follow next.

In the meantime, sleeping prone and steam inhalation / hot shower before bet might help you.
